Transaction 40407c8974278c65f20b2586607d37f05f499d1de63d0659cacb00740ba17313
1 Input
1 Output
-
40407c8974278c65f20b2586607d37f05f499d1de63d0659cacb00740ba17313:0
- value
- 1434200
- script pubkey
- OP_0 OP_PUSHBYTES_20 515dc4010ef9ccc826f729a33b138aa58ee53115
- address
- bc1q29wugqgwl8xvsfhh9x3nkyu25k8w2vg4rmtwmr